DRAIN THE SWAMP: I think the #1 priority in DC should be eliminating the influence of money in politics. This is something that resonates with Trump voters, progressives, independents and everyone in-between. It also contributed to the electoral downfall of Hillary Clinton.

Since the Citizen United ruling in January 2010, our elections have gone downhill. The Democrats have been losing legislatures and Congressional seats. Why? Because the Republicans sell themselves cheaper.

Then, Bernie Sanders showed that the voter is actually waiting for candidates to swear off the corporate/PAC money. Bernie raised over $230 million dollars and got over 40% of the vote in the primary with low name recognition, the superdelegates, the media and the DNC all rigged against him.

The time is now to make dark money a liability in elections and differentiate Democrats from Republicans. This must be the #1 priority because it is the ill underlying pollution, wars of choice, privatization of healthcare, education and so much more, at every level of government.
